List of LCD Display Messages (Alphabetical List) Below is a list of messages that are displayed on the screen when a problem occurs in the machine. # ALREADY IN USE Cause The box number you entered is already in use. For example, you cannot use the same box number for a confidential mailbox and a polling box. Remedy Select another box number. AUTO REDIAL Cause The other party's line was busy on the previous dialing attempt and your machine is dialing the number again. Remedy To cancel redialing, press [Stop] if you are using Direct Sending. If you are using Memory Sending, press [Delete File] © select the transaction number © press [Set]. CHECK DOCUMENT Cause A document page may be jammed or may not have been fed correctly by the ADF (Automatic Document Feeder). Remedy 1 Clear the paper jam, and try placing the document again. (See Chapter 7, "Troubleshooting," in the Reference Guide.) Remedy 2 If the document does not feed correctly, clean the rollers. (See Chapter 7, "Troubleshooting," in the Reference Guide.) Troubleshooting CHECK PRINTER Cause Printer malfunction. 13 Remedy Press [Stop]. Disconnect the machine from its power source, wait a few minutes, then connect the power cord to the power outlet. If the machine is connected to a UPS (Uninterruptable Power Source), disconnect the power cord, and plug it into an AC outlet. If the message remains on the LCD display and the machine does not return to the Standby mode, call your local authorized Canon dealer. 13-8 List of LCD Display Messages (Alphabetical List) CF-PL Facsimile Guide_USEN HT1-2188-000-V.1.0
